U+808D "肍" CJK Unified Ideograph-# is a rare and highly specific Chinese character traditionally categorized under the "meat" or "flesh" radical (月), and its primary meaning relates to the sinews or tendons of an animal, particularly describing the tough, stringy connective tissue near the neck or within meat. Historically referenced in classical Chinese texts such as the Shuo Wen Jie Zi, this character was used to denote a particular part of animal anatomy rather than appearing in modern everyday language, making it a specialized element of the CJK (Chinese, Japanese, Korean) unified ideograph set. In modern usage, it is extremely uncommon, often found only in historical lexicons or academic discussions of ancient Chinese dietary or medical terminology.
